Jonathan Dushoff is a theoretical biologist with a particular interest in the evolution and spread of infectious diseases affecting humans. He has been actively involved in response to the 2014 West Africa Ebola outbreak and the current COVID-19 pandemic. His longer-term interests include the study of canine rabies in Africa and Asia, as well as research on HIV and influenza. His expertise encompasses various areas such as Evolution, Infectious Diseases, Population Ecology, and Statistical Theory Modeling.
